Memorial Day observances held in Parkesburg

Even though the Memorial Day parade was canceled on May 18 in Parkesburg because of inclement weather, members of the Pfc. Robert Montgomery VFW Post 4480 conducted their traditional Memorial Day ceremonies at several locations in the area, including cemeteries and at the veterans memorial garden located at the Keystone Valley Fire Department (KVFD). The garden, which was dedicated by KVFD in May 2019, includes a memorial courtyard that honors fallen firefighters and a monument garden that honors servicemen and servicewomen lost in all military conflicts.

VFW past commander Bob McMinn, who filled in for current commander Mark Frohm, who

was unable to attend, presented the introduction at the KVFD memorial.

“We are assembled once again to express severe reverence. This monument represents the resting place of many of our fallen comrades who served in all wars,” McMinn stated. “This is a solemn commemoration for all these men and women and an expression of tribute.”

VFW chaplain Pat Stephan offered a prayer, Bruce Latshaw played taps and VFW members provided a gun salute. Red, white and blue flowers were placed at the memorial, with red symbolizing remembrance, blue symbolizing loyalty and white representing the purity and innocence exhibited by those who gave their lives in service.

Other sites visited during the day included cemeteries in Gumtree

and Cochranville and at Atglen Presbyterian Church, Mount Zion AME Church in Atglen and Our Lady of Consolation Church in Parkesburg. “At Upper Octorara (cemetery), (we visited) the headstone for Robert Montgomery, who our post is named after,” explained Theresa Hardy, post manager and president of the VFW ladies auxiliary. “(We also visited) three personal (sites), including the VFW monument on Main Street across from Rocco and Anna’s, the firehouse in Parkesburg and we have an honor garden in the back of our property where we have headstones for the (deceased) members from our post.”

Christiana Fire Company to host car show

The Christiana Fire Company will present the Cruisin’ in Christiana Car Show on Saturday, June 1, on the grounds of the William P. Brinton House, 17 Green St., Christiana. Registration will open at 9 a.m., and the show will take place from 10 a.m. to 2 p.m.

Vehicle owners will be asked to pay a registration fee, with all proceeds benefiting the fire company. Dash plaques will be presented to the first 30 entrants. Those who register in advance will receive a discount. Registration forms are available at the Christiana Borough office, 10 W. Slokom Ave. Same-day registrations will also be accepted.

Lions Club sets bench dedication, fundraiser

As part of an ongoing program, members of the Parkesburg Lions Club will dedicate their next community bench on Saturday, June 1, at 1 p.m. at the Octorara Area Food Cupboard (OAFC), 714 Main St., Parkesburg. The OAFC, which opened its current location in December 2012, is a volunteer-run food cupboard that serves residents in need in the Octorara Area School District region. An open house will follow the dedication.

The bench will be dedicated to Judy Dougherty, who has been the OAFC director since its opening. “Judy has worked tirelessly as the director of the food cupboard and does an absolutely incredible job,” said Lions Club president Robin McKenna. “The club voted to honor her with a bench in her name, and where would be better placement than the Octorara Area Food Cupboard?”

Hardy noted that club members meet prior to the ceremonies to plan the event and place U.S. flags at the gravesites of veterans. “We have a list of all the veterans, and we go the weekend before and make sure they have placards and flags and we do the Memorial Day ceremony the following week,” she said. “Typically, the VFW does ceremonies on Memorial Day, but so many people go away, so our post does it the weekend before Memorial Day.”

She noted that this year’s ceremonies were particularly challenging because it was raining throughout the morning. “There are a lot of tears shed and it’s emotionally draining. It’s a long morning. We were all soaking wet,” she said. “But (most of) these

men and women did not have a choice (to serve). They were drafted, and this is least we can do for them. It is really important to remember them.”

The next scheduled event for the Parkesburg VFW, located at 406 W. Fourth Ave., will be a community day on Saturday, June 29, at Minch Park, 111 West St., Parkesburg, beginning at 4 p.m. The VFW will present fireworks at dusk.

Car show from pg 1

“All makes and models are welcome. We are talking tractors, rigs and motorcycles - you name it,” said Shawnie Betts, who is co-chair of the event along with fire company trustee Brandon Maser.

In addition to the car show, there will be food for sale, including chicken barbecue prepared by fire company members. The Taco RV and Cool Summer Ice Cream food trucks will also be on hand, and music will be provided by The 45 Guy, who will spin vinyl records.

The first Cruisin’ in Christiana Car Show was held last fall, but the event fell victim to inclement weather, so organizers decided to change the car show to spring. “We are hoping for better weather, so more people are apt to come out,” said Betts, noting that planning for the event has been going on the past six months. “I would love to see 50-plus cars.”

Those who attend the show will be

asked to vote for their favorite vehicle. There will also be awards in various classes, such as best classic car and best motorcycle. “The community is going to judge. If they come out to see the cars, they will get an entry form to pick the winners,” said Betts, noting that Best of Show will awarded in memory of her father, Terry Walker Sr., a car enthusiast.

Cruisin’ in Christiana is being held on the same day as Saturday on the Porch, a program presented by the Christiana Historical Society on the first Saturday of each month from 8 a.m. to noon. During the event, attendees may purchase hot coffee, hot tea and sweets and enjoy conversation and musical entertainment.

The performer on June 1 will be Phares Blank, who plays accordion music.

In the event of rain, the car show will be held on Saturday, June 8. For more information, visit www.face book.com/christianafirecompany.

food pantry that would set up in a parking lot in Parkesburg. In 2010, Dougherty took over as lead volunteer of the mobile pantry. Through a collaborative effort between the CCFB, the Parkesburg POINT youth center and local businesses, churches and residents, the OAFC opened a permanent building on Main Street with Dougherty as its director in 2012.

The new bench is one of several that have recently been placed in the Parkesburg area by the club, which has been collecting plastics to earn free benches as part of a recycling program offered by the Trex Company.

The Lions Club is also planning a first-time “tingo” event on Saturday, June 15, at 11 a.m. in fellowship hall at the Parkesburg Baptist Church, 103 West St., Parkesburg. “(Tingo is) a combination of tea and bingo and we are doing it as fundraiser,” said Lions Club member Karen Fronefield, noting that attendees are encouraged to dress in tea attire.

A fee will be charged per ticket, which will include tea, a light lunch, refreshments and 10 games

of bingo. Prizes will be gift cards donated by local businesses.

Proceeds will be used to help fund the Parkesburg Halloween Parade. For tickets, message the “Parkesburg Lions - New & Improved” Facebook page or contact Fronefield at 484-678-4231.

Ongoing programs of the Parkesburg Lions Club include collecting eyeglasses that are recycled and distributed to help people in need and collecting plastics for additional community benches.

The Lions also sponsor the annual Parkesburg Halloween Parade and Easter egg hunt and provide scholarships for seniors at Octorara Junior-Senior High School.

Most recently, club members offered free eye screenings for children at the OABEST Expo held on May 18 and held a White Cane Day collection on April 20 at the new Parkesburg Grocery Outlet to benefit organizations that assist the visually impaired.
